Rain expected to relieve wildfire threat
Florida is anticipating rain tonight, which could bring much-needed relief to areas battling wildfires. The Florida Times-Union reports that this precipitation is expected to reduce the fire risk, although it’s unclear if the rain will be sufficient to completely eliminate the threat. The state has been suffering from dry conditions, which have fueled the spread of wildfires. Local residents are optimistic that the rain will provide some relief and support ongoing firefighting efforts. While the specific amount of rainfall is yet to be determined, the weather system is predicted to affect various regions in Florida.
